一、通用连接检测
系统内置工具 - Android:
通过`adb shell dumpsys audio`命令查看音频设备状态,或使用`am start -a android.media.action.AUDIO_STATE_CHANGED`模拟设备连接/断开事件。
- iOS:在控制中心查看设备是否被识别为音频输入源。
第三方应用 - TTGK Audio:
支持检测USB-C转接头、耳机插拔状态,可显示波形图验证麦克风通道,模拟按键操作测试音量控制,并显示设备型号等基础信息。
- USBDeview:显示连接的USB设备树信息,包括音频设备ID、制造商等。
二、功能验证
音频播放测试 - 播放测试音频文件,检查左右声道是否正常分离(如左声先响、右声后响),并验证音量控制是否有效。
录音功能测试
- 使用录音应用录制音频,检查录音是否正常保存,可结合波形图分析录音质量。
物理接口检测
- 通过专用测试仪(如USB音频分析仪)检测接口的电气特性,包括信号完整性、噪声水平等。
三、高级测试(需专业设备)
兼容性测试套件
- 使用如Android CTS(兼容性测试套件)中的音频子测试,验证设备是否符合行业标准。
驱动程序验证
- 通过`lsusb`或`idevice-tree`命令检查音频设备的驱动程序是否正确加载。
四、注意事项
硬件匹配: 确保测试设备与被测耳机兼容,例如USB-C转接头需支持对应协议。 系统权限
自动化测试:对于量产场景,建议集成自动化脚本以提高效率。
通过以上方法,可全面评估USB耳机的连接稳定性、音频性能及兼容性。